Subject: Parchmill cut-over wrap-up

Hi — quick summary for your review. We cut over to the new Parchmill markdown pipeline last night with no rollbacks. Sanitization now happens pre-cache, so stale unsafe HTML can't leak from old entries; we also purged the render cache entirely. One straggler worker ran the old build for ten minutes, already terminated. The production pipeline currently runs with these settings.

config for bawip-badup:
ULAAEL_HOST=ulaael.zemvarsys.internal
ULAAEL_PORT=8000

## Tuning

The receipt mailer (Almsgate) batches donation receipts and sends through the Thornquay relay. On-call: if the queue backs up, resist the urge to crank batch size — the relay rate-limits per connection, and bigger batches just mean bigger retries. Scale worker count first, then shorten the flush interval. Dedupe window must stay longer than the retry horizon or donors get duplicate receipts, which generates tickets. All knobs live in one place and are read at worker start. Current production values follow.

tuning table, kajop-yafof:
QUOTAS = {
    "wenath": 10,
    "ulaael": 5,
}

Quick heads-up on Pinwheel UI versioning: we cut a minor release every sprint, and anything touching component props needs a changeset file in the PR. No changeset, no merge — the bot will nag you. Majors are rare and go through the design council first. The full policy, with examples of what counts as breaking, lives on the internal page below.

wiki page, bahip-yahip: https://grafana.qirvanlabs.corp/browse/display/projects/cc3a1b9dbfc9